Maple Leaf: A Welcoming and Connected Community Nestled in the heart of the sought-after Maple Leaf neighborhood, this home is surrounded by tree-lined streets, charming bungalows, and a friendly community atmosphere. Take a stroll through the lush greenery of Maple Leaf Reservoir Park, which offers playgrounds, sports fields, and stunning views of the city skyline. The Sacajawea Playground Park is just a short walk away, providing a perfect spot for families to enjoy outdoor play and picnics. For those who enjoy a good read or community events, the Northgate Library is just a short distance away. Effortless Access to the Best of Seattle With its prime location, this home provides easy access to the vibrant Green Lake area, known for its shops, restaurants, and outdoor activities. Just a short drive away, you’ll find the iconic University of Washington campus and the year-round attractions of Woodland Park Zoo. Commuting is a breeze with quick access to Interstate 5 and the new Northgate Light Rail Station, connecting you to downtown Seattle, surrounding areas and major employers in minutes - including Microsoft’s headquarters in Redmond and Amazon’s offices in Bellevue and Seattle. Additionally, the University of Washington and the tech hubs of South Lake Union, are just a short drive or train ride away, making this location perfect for both work and play.
